Understanding Our Drug Testing Mechanisms

When medications are consumed, they undergo metabolic breakdown, producing metabolites that are then eliminated via the urine. Our test detects these metabolites, giving accurate indicators of recent drug use. Although metabolic rates vary, the detection window for most people is stable.

Urine samples are more accurate than blood testing because drugs stay in urine for extended periods. Additionally, urine collection is non-invasive, painless, and has a more extended detection period than blood testing or hair analysis, which are also much more expensive.

Drug Detection Timelines

  • 6-Acetyl Morphine (6 AM) – One to two days.
  • Amphetamines – 1 to 4 days, depending on kind.
  • Barbiturates – Short-acting: two days; long-acting: one to three weeks.
  • Benzodiazepines – Short-acting: 2 days; intermediate-acting: 5 days; long-acting: 10 days.
  • Cocaine (a metabolite of benzoylecgonine). – 3 days
  • Marijuana (Thc) – Single use: up to seven days. Chronic use: 10-30 days.
  • MDMA (Ecstasy / Molly) – One to three days.
  • Opiates include hydrocodone, hydromorphone, codeine, and morphine. – One to four days.
  • Phencyclidine (PCP) – 14-day insight into tested drugs.

What Are Drugs Tested in 9 Panel Rapid Test 

Our 9 panel rapid test examines a range of medications, each with unique properties and effects:

  • 6-Acetyl Morphine (6-AM) is an intermediary metabolite between heroin and morphine that indicates heroin usage.
  • Amphetamines are potent stimulants that affect the central nervous system and may be detected for 1 to 4 days.
  • Barbiturates are central nervous system depressants with variable detection windows.
  • Benzodiazepines are tranquilizers with psychotropic effects and a high risk of dependency.
  • Opiates are derived from the poppy plant and used both recreationally and medicinally.
  • Cocaine is a stimulant with medicinal uses that may be detected for two to four days.
  • Marijuana (THC) is a commonly used psychoactive drug with varying detection times.
  • MDMA (Ecstasy/Molly) is a stimulant and hallucinogen that alters serotonin levels.
  • Phencyclidine (PCP) is a dissociative substance that causes hallucinations and may be detected for 7 to 14 days.

Interpreting Results of 9 Panel Rapid Test 

Results are typically delivered within 24 to 72 business hours, with positive results subject to confirmation in 2 to 4 days. Results are classified as positive, negative, or inconclusive/invalid, with each drug test having a predetermined threshold for positivity. Positive findings show enhanced metabolite levels, identifying the identified substance and concentration, whilst negative results indicate absence or levels below the positive threshold.
